如何使用固定变量操纵 Prestashop 1.7.x 货币汇率?

问题描述

在 Prestashop 1.7 中,自动货币汇率会自动更新货币汇率,但我想对汇率进行操作。例如,1 美元 = 75 印度卢比,但在 10% 的操纵下,我想要 1 美元 = 75(1 + 10%) = 82.5 印度卢比。

如何永久添加这种 10% 的操作,以便每当点击实时汇率按钮时,表格中都会计算当前汇率 + 10%?

我可以手动将所有汇率编辑 10%,但这是一项乏味的任务,因此永久解决方案会更快。

解决方法

Currency referesh cron 正在调用 Currency::refreshCurrencies() 方法, 在 /classes/currency.php

中调用 refreshCurrency 函数

因此您可以编辑或覆盖此方法以遵循增加 10% 的逻辑。